Pros & Cons Analysis

Bytesloader
Bytesloader
Pros
  • Improves download speeds
  • Can resume broken downloads
  • Simple and easy to use interface
  • Scheduling options to download at specific times
  • Supports common protocols like HTTP, FTP, etc
Cons
  • May not work with some sites that block download managers
  • Limited configuration options compared to some other download managers
  • No browser integration
